Academic Comparison between LEC and COTC

Lake Erie College and Central Ohio Technical College are frequently compared when students or parents prepare college admissions. LEC is a four-year, private (not-for-profit) school located in Painesville, OH and COTC is a four-year, public school located in Newark, OH.
